Output 5918dea0612c2996bb90a551bd199e5235335601b9c11b27d25c65f804b39541:9

value
1094733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b3d3235767ae9a08b8e9a699cc50f3f4c4a4d48 OP_EQUAL
address
3Jm3bQ1hkdP7ozDuXpBEx14gE979PYB5Zp
transaction
5918dea0612c2996bb90a551bd199e5235335601b9c11b27d25c65f804b39541
spent
true